Windnet
Computing will work closely with you to create the content, look and feel
of your desired website. This will then be created using appropriate software,
which may include FrontPage, Dreamweaver, Fireworks, HTML coding and JavaScript,
which have been used to create sites for business, sporting organisations
and individuals.
All
other site requirements, from domain registration to site hosting, from
performing periodic site updates to training your staff to be able to
maintain your site, can be accommodated.
